The Reclaim Project: Collaborative Arts Initiative
This is the first step in an information gathering project which will result in a collaborative arts action; an exhibition or street art piece.

Your submission will be anonymous. We may use your submission in part or in full.

Please keep your answers to maximum two sentences in length. We will be unable to use your submission if it includes someone's name. You don't have to answer all three questions.

We hope that taking part in this project will play a part in making whatever you have been carrying from your experience with power abuse a little lighter. We hope it will be a step in your journey of Reclaiming Your Power.

Please reach out for support if any of these questions put you in a worrying headspace. We only want participants to take part if you feel it may be beneficial for you. Please see below for helplines.
